MySQL ~MySQL外键
MySQL外键 1. 创建表时设置外键 2. 创建表时没外键,建表成功后通过SQL语句添加外键 1. 创建表时设置外键 格式 KEY `键名`(`添加外键的字段`), CONSTRAINT `键名` FOREIGN KEY (`添加外键的字段`) REFERENCES `被引用的表`(`被引用的字段`) 2. 创建表时没外键,建表成功后通过SQL语句添加外键 格式 ALTER TABLE `表名`…
MySQL外键 1. 创建表时设置外键 2. 创建表时没外键,建表成功后通过SQL语句添加外键 1. 创建表时设置外键 格式 KEY `键名`(`添加外键的字段`), CONSTRAINT `键名` FOREIGN KEY (`添加外键的字段`) REFERENCES `被引用的表`(`被引用的字段`) 2. 创建表时没外键,建表成功后通过SQL语句添加外键 格式 ALTER TABLE `表名`…
Mysql 不支持数组。但有时候需要组合几张表的数据,在存储过程中,经过比较复杂的运算获取结果直接输出给调用方,比如符合条件的几张表的某些字段的组合计算。 Mysql 临时表可以解决这个问题。 临时表:只有在当前连接情况下, TEMPORARY 表才是可见的。当连接关闭时, TEMPORARY 表被自动取消。这意味着两个不同的连接可以使用相同的临时表名称,同时两个临时表不会互相冲突,也不与原有的同…
1. 下载 http://dev.mysql.com/downloads/mysql/ 或者使用wget下载: wget http://dev.mysql.com/get/Downloads/MySQL-5.6/MySQL-5.6.22-1.el6.i686.rpm-bundle.tar 2. 安装 2.1. 检测是否已经安装了mysql rpm -qa | grep mysql 如果已经安装了,…
LogAnalyzer 是一款syslog日志和其他网络事件数据的Web前端。它提供了对日志的简单浏览、搜索、基本分析和一些图表报告的功能。数据可以从数据库或一般的syslog文本文件中获取,所以LogAnalyzer不需要改变现有的记录架构。基于当前的日志数据,它可以处理syslog日志消息,Windows事件日志记录,支持故障排除,使用户能够快速查找日志数据中看出问题的解决方案。 LogAna…
算是一篇老生常谈的文章,我想写下自己此时的一些认知,方便自己理解,也希望能方便别人理解吧。 什么是事务? 事务是访问或更新(即读写)数据库各个数据项的一个程序执行单元,可以由一条SQL构成,也可以由一组复杂的SQL语句构成。 事务有哪些特性? ACID,已经说的耳朵都起茧了。but,我还是决定从课本上抄一遍,加深一下概念和认知。 1)原子性(Atomicity):整个事务是不可分割的单元,要么执行…
最近MySQL发布了新版本,MySQL8.0,基于8.0做了诸多得优化,我们想在自己的业务中使用这个版本,但是为了安全起见,需要做相关的测试工作。同时为了保证其在相同的硬件工况下,所以我们选择在同一个机器上部署5.7和8.0两个不同的版本。因为是两个不同的版本,所以安装的时候需要有较多注意的地方,下面我就针对这样的一种背景对“同一机器安装不同版本的安装步骤进行一个记录和分享”。 第一步,使用默认方…
一、事务处理 事务处理(transaction processing) 可以用来维护数据库的完整性,它保证成批的MySQL操作要么完全执行,要么完全不执行。 例如,在人员管理系统中,删除一个人员,既需要删除人员的基本资料,也要删除和该人员相关的信息,如信箱,文章等等,这样,这些数据库操作语句就构成一个事务! 事务处理是一种机制,用来管理必须成批执行的MySQL操作,以保证数据库不包含不完整的操作结…
前言 那么这里博主先安利一下一些干货满满的专栏啦! Linux专栏 https://blog.csdn.net/yu_cblog/category_11786077.html?spm=1001.2014.3001.5482 操作系统专栏 https://blog.csdn.net/yu_cblog/category_12165502.html?spm=1001.2014.3001.5482 手撕数…
提前说明, 这篇文章只是针对我的数据库版本! 为了不让大家浪费时间, 首先查看一下自己数据库的版本信息吧〜 查看方法: 1. mysql -u user -p password 进入后, 会显示mysql的版本信息 2. MYSQL shell后, select version(); 综上所述, 我的数据库版本是5.5.27 如果你也是, 那就一起来吧!!!!!!!!! 每次客户端连接时, m…
项目是一个简单的员工管理系统,适合初学springboot的人入门练手,有简单的增删改查,也有分页查询,复杂条件模糊查询等一些功能,麻雀虽小,但五脏六全,哈哈哈…博客尾部会附上源码,现在主要分析一下功能思路! 1. 项目展示 1.1 登录功能 使用拦截器技术,达到必须登录才能访问,会提示"对不起,您尚未登录"的提示信息 1.2 添加员工功能 1.3 删除员工功能 可以删除一个,也可以批量删除,全选…